High-Demand Jobs in Warrenton, MO

High-demand jobs in Warrenton, MO, reflect the economic activities and growth within the area. Several sectors consistently show a strong demand for skilled workers. Understanding these in-demand roles is essential for anyone seeking employment in Warrenton. The healthcare industry, for instance, is a significant employer, with roles ranging from registered nurses and medical assistants to administrative staff. The demand in healthcare stems from the need to serve the local population and the growing number of senior residents. Another critical sector is manufacturing. Warrenton is home to various manufacturing facilities that provide jobs in production, engineering, and skilled trades. These positions often require specialized skills and offer competitive salaries, especially for experienced professionals. Furthermore, the retail and hospitality sectors are also significant contributors to the job market. These areas often experience high turnover, leading to a continuous need for qualified candidates for positions like retail managers, customer service representatives, and hospitality staff. In addition, the construction industry experiences high demand, especially with the growing population. Skilled workers such as electricians, plumbers, and carpenters are consistently in demand. These roles are crucial for supporting residential and commercial development projects. Moreover, the logistics and transportation sector provides numerous job opportunities due to Warrenton's strategic location and easy access to major highways. Positions such as truck drivers, warehouse workers, and logistics coordinators are continuously in demand. Finally, educational institutions in Warrenton also offer employment opportunities. Teachers, educators, and support staff are always needed to meet the educational needs of the community. These various sectors make up the backbone of Warrenton's job market, offering diverse opportunities for job seekers. Resources for Job Seekers in Warrentton, MO

Resources for job seekers in Warrenton, MO, play a crucial role in connecting job seekers with potential employers and offering support throughout the job search process. Leveraging these resources can significantly enhance your chances of finding a suitable job. Local job boards are invaluable tools for exploring available positions in Warrenton and the surrounding areas. These boards provide listings from various employers, including local businesses, healthcare facilities, and manufacturing companies. Online job search platforms, such as Indeed, LinkedIn, and Glassdoor, offer extensive job listings and resources for job seekers. These platforms allow you to filter your search based on location, job title, salary range, and other criteria. Additionally, they offer tools for creating resumes and cover letters, as well as insights into company reviews and salary expectations. Local employment agencies can provide personalized assistance to job seekers. These agencies work with various employers and can help match your skills and experience with available job openings. They often offer services like resume writing, interview preparation, and job placement assistance. The Missouri Career Center is a state-funded resource that provides job seekers with a range of services, including career counseling, resume workshops, and job search assistance. This center can be particularly helpful for those seeking guidance on career paths or needing help with skill development. The Warrenton Chamber of Commerce is another valuable resource for job seekers. The Chamber often hosts job fairs and networking events, providing opportunities to connect with local employers and learn about job openings. Furthermore, the Chamber can provide information on local businesses and the industries that drive Warrenton's economy.
